Violation Tracker Individual Record

Company: United Services Automobile Association
Current Parent CompanyUSAA
Parent at the Time of the Penalty Announcement subscribe to see this data field
Penalty: $25,000
Year: 2010
Date: May 5, 2010
Offense Group: consumer-protection-related offenses
Primary Offense: consumer protection violation
Violation Description: Arbella Mutual Insurance Company, Norfolk & Dedham Mutual Fire Insurance Company, United Services Automobile Association (USAA) and Electric Insurance Company agreed to jointly pay a total of over $100,000 as part of a settlement of allegations they failed to update at-fault accident determinations to a private data collection company after the state's Board of Appeals overturned the determinations. The announcement did not indicate how much each company would pay. Here we assume the $100,000 estimate was divided equally among hem.
Level of Government: state
Action Type: agency action
Agency: Massachusetts Attorney General
Civil or Criminal Case: civil
Facility State: Massachusetts
HQ Country of Current Parent: USA
HQ State of Current Parent: Texas
